Cape Town - Scrumhalf Francois Hougaard is an injury doubt ahead of the Springboks’ Rugby Championship opener against Argentina in Nelspruit on Saturday.
Hougaard featured for the Springbok Sevens team at the Rio Olympics last week. He travelled with the squad as a non-playing reserve but was called into action when Seabelo Senatla was injured.
According to SA Rugbymag, Hougaard injured his knee in South Africa’s 7-5 semi-final loss to Great Britain.
He joined the Springbok camp on Sunday and after undergoing a medical assessment, a minor knee injury was confirmed.
He will undergo a scan to determine the severity of the injury, after which coach Allister Coetzee will make a decision regarding a replacement.
The other scrumhalves in the Springbok squad are Faf de Klerk and Rudy Paige.
